Transaction 57efb95617d24dafe9d2e0646e3aaedaeb83697b455d4dc18b9b7358b984ac3e

1 Input
2 Outputs
  • 57efb95617d24dafe9d2e0646e3aaedaeb83697b455d4dc18b9b7358b984ac3e:0
  • value  21399
    address  12gBSBgfmhgSeef6FVskTKTNvNiyhHEdY1
  • 57efb95617d24dafe9d2e0646e3aaedaeb83697b455d4dc18b9b7358b984ac3e:1
  • value  1717944
    address  1HaKBPDWJRAzLvQr95YKkAnfZvaLWHTRAE